The practical application of the Mp1482ds Datasheet involves meticulous review and cross-referencing with your circuit design. Engineers will often consult specific sections based on their immediate needs. For example:
- Electrical Characteristics: This is where you'll find detailed specifications like maximum input voltage, quiescent current, and efficiency at various load conditions.
- Pin Configuration: A diagram clearly labeling each pin and its function is essential for correct wiring.
- Typical Application Circuits: Many datasheets provide example circuits to demonstrate how to use the component effectively, often including recommended external components like capacitors and inductors.
- Thermal Considerations: Understanding how the component dissipates heat is vital for preventing overheating, which can lead to malfunction or failure.
